Discussions on WindowsForum.com about industry standard modules focus on embedded computing solutions that support Windows 11 IoT Enterprise, Android, and Yocto Linux within a single product family. These modules are designed for industrial, medical, agricultural, and construction applications, emphasizing interoperability, flexibility, and AI-driven edge processing. The content highlights Tria Technologies' latest generation of embedded modules as a key example, showcasing how industry standard modules enable scalable deployments and real-time processing across diverse verticals. The tag covers topics related to hardware standardization, multi-OS support, and the role of modules in modern edge computing environments.
